Panda Express, founded in Glendale, California in 1983, is the largest family-owned American Chinese restaurant concept in the United States, with close to 2,800 locations globally. Renowned for delivering exceptional Asian dining experiences, Panda Express remains committed to building an organization where people are inspired to improve their lives both professionally and personally. With a strong emphasis on family values and community impact, Panda Express offers an inclusive workplace that embraces diversity and equal opportunity for all talented individuals. The company’s mission centers around fostering a supportive environment, offering continuous education, leadership development, and growth opportunities within the restaurant industry.
This job opening is for an Assistant Manager role at Panda Express, an essential part of the store management team. The Assistant Manager will be responsible for assisting with the operation of a single store, ensuring the delivery of excellent guest experiences and supporting the achievement of financial and operational goals. This role involves hiring, managing, and directing associates, making it a significant leadership opportunity for candidates passionate about team development and customer service excellence. Panda Express offers a thorough store leadership training program lasting three or more weeks, preparing new Assistant Managers to succeed and grow in their role.
Employees receive a competitive hourly wage ranging from $23 to $26 per hour, depending on location and experience. Beyond base pay, the compensation package includes bonuses, comprehensive medical benefits, and other perks designed to create a rewarding work experience. Working as an Assistant Manager at Panda Express also means gaining access to paid training, mentorship, and a vibrant community that values your success and personal growth.
The role requires flexibility, including the ability to work at locations within a 50-mile radius and to accommodate varied schedules, including weekends. Candidates should possess a strong sense of adaptability, effective communication skills, and the ability to thrive in a fast-paced environment. Serving Safe certification is necessary to ensure food safety and compliance with health standards. The physical demands of the role include the ability to stand for extended periods, lift up to 50 pounds, and work amid a dynamic, often fast-moving kitchen and customer service environment.
